When Casio’s rugged digital camera, the Exilim EX-G1, came out last year, it received great reviews (for example, from us). And it appears as if the 12.1MP device sold really well, too, as Casio today in Japan announced [JP] two limited edition colors (the EX-G1 GN in green and the EX-G1 SR in silver).

Not too surprisingly, Casio didn’t change anything spec-wise. Both new versions are limited to 5,000 units each and will probably not be released outside Japan.

Over here, Casio plans to start selling the special editions on June 25 (price: $390).
